Clovis, New Mexico Real Estate
Clovis is the Curry County seat and the largest city on New Mexico's eastern plains. The 2020 U.S. Census recorded a city population of 37,453. Located on the Llano Estacado at an elevation of approximately 4,267 feet, Clovis straddles the New Mexico–Texas border region and has strong economic and cultural ties to the Texas Panhandle. Cannon Air Force Base, immediately to the west, is a foundational component of the local economy and housing market.
Community and Lifestyle
Clovis has a well-developed retail and service sector for a city of its size, a product of its role as the regional trade center for eastern New Mexico. Clovis Community College provides accessible higher education. The city has a notable music history: Norman Petty's recording studio in Clovis produced early rock and roll recordings by Buddy Holly, Roy Orbison, and others. Ned Houk Park, one of the largest municipal parks in New Mexico, offers extensive outdoor recreation.
Real Estate Overview
The Clovis real estate market benefits from consistent demand driven by Cannon AFB personnel rotations, creating a reliable rental market alongside owner-occupied housing. The city has diverse neighborhoods ranging from historic central Clovis to newer subdivisions north and east of downtown. Median home prices are affordable compared to statewide averages. Military buyers utilizing VA loans are a significant market segment. Commercial properties along US-60/84 and US-70 reflect the city's role as a regional commercial hub.
